Intelligent synchronization ⚡

Dropbox has a feature called Smart Sync.

This means that you can access all your files in your computer's explorer without them taking up physical space on your hard disk.

They are downloaded only when you need them.

For photographers who manage thousands of gigabytes, this feature is a real lifesaver.

Version control 📑

Sometimes you edit a photo and then regret the result.

With Dropbox you can recover previous versions of your images for a certain period of time.

This is especially useful when a client requests changes and you need to go back to the original photo.
